DOT’s/MARAD’s Small and Disadvantaged Business Program is designed to ensure that small businesses (including veteran-owned, service-disabled veteran-owned, HUBZone, disadvantaged, and women-owned businesses) have an equitable opportunity to participate in DOT’s/MARAD’s procurement programs, and that they receive a fair share of the resulting contract awards. The status of a business entity as “small” is determined by criteria established for each industry by the Small Business Administration (SBA) size standards as published in the regulations of the SBA (Title 13, CFR Part 121).

Non-retaliation Policy for Small Entities

Department of Transportation has a policy regarding the rights of small entities to regulatory enforcement fairness and an explicit policy against retaliation for exercising these rights.
